  • DONUT PET BED; 30in round dog bed for pets up to 45lbs; this includes breeds such as Cocker Spaniel, Beagle, Boston Terrier, Shiba Inu, Corgie, French Bulldog, English Bulldog, etc
  • CALMING COMFORT DESIGN; round shape and 7in tall bolster make this the perfect bed for cuddling up and burrowing, helping to calm dog anxiety and provide a sense of security while your pet sleeps
  • LOFTY AND SUPPORTIVE; filled and finished in the USA with premium high loft and high density polyfill for long-lasting support and comfort
  • SAFE FOR HOME AND PETS; made with materials that are free from harsh dyes, skin irritating chemicals, formaldehyde, and flame retardants
  • MACHINE WASHABLE BED SHELL; use zippers to remove interior fill; machine wash bed shell only; to better protect the shag material, turn shell inside out; please see our pro tips and special care instructions for more details

Buyer guide for Cat Beds

 A comfortable cat bed is essential for your pet’s well-being. Here are some factors to consider:

Size

  • Ensure the bed is large enough for your cat to stretch out.
  • Consider the space available in your home for the bed.

Material

  • Look for materials that are soft and cozy.
  • Ensure the fabric is durable and easy to clean.

Design

  • Choose a design that suits your cat’s preferences (e.g., enclosed beds for privacy).
  • Consider beds with additional features like removable cushions.

Washability

  • Opt for beds with removable, washable covers.
  • Ensure the bed can be washed frequently without damage.

Support

  • Look for beds with adequate padding to support your cat’s joints.
  • Consider orthopedic options for older cats or those with joint issues.

How to maintain Cat Beds

 Cat beds are essential for providing your feline friend with a comfortable and cozy place to rest. Proper maintenance ensures longevity and hygiene. Here are some tips to help you maintain your cat bed effectively.

Cleaning Frequency

  • Regularly clean the cat bed to prevent the buildup of fur, dirt, and odors.
  • Wash the bed cover weekly if your cat sheds a lot or has outdoor access.
  • For less active indoor cats, bi-weekly cleaning may suffice.

Material Care

  • Follow the manufacturer’s instructions for washing and drying.
  • Use pet-safe detergents to avoid skin irritations.
  • For beds with memory foam or other delicate materials, spot clean as needed.

Vacuuming

  • Vacuum the bed regularly to remove loose fur and debris.
  • Use a handheld vacuum or a vacuum with a pet hair attachment for best results.
  • Pay special attention to crevices and seams where fur can accumulate.

Odor Control

  • Sprinkle baking soda on the bed before vacuuming to neutralize odors.
  • Use pet-safe fabric sprays to keep the bed smelling fresh.
  • Ensure the bed is completely dry after washing to prevent mold and mildew.

Inspection and Replacement

  • Regularly inspect the bed for signs of wear and tear.
  • Replace the bed if it becomes too worn or if the stuffing is no longer supportive.
  • Consider having a spare bed to rotate while one is being cleaned.
